2017-11-14 11 views
-2

HTMLでは、divタグをキャンバスなどのコンテンツの後に使用すると、divコンテンツがキャンバスになります。そのコンテンツを右側に配置するタグはありますか? 、この最初のものは、CSSのfloat型プロパティを使用している2つ目は、ブートストラップである達成するための2つの方法がありますコンテンツをグループ化するHTMLタグ

enter image description here

+0

使用CSS 'float'性 –

+0

ブロックとインライン要素の違いを見るhttps://developer.mozilla.org/en-US/docs/Web/HTML/Inline_elements –

答えて

1

下の画像をご覧ください。あなたの理解を深めるためのデモコードを追加します。

<!DOCTYPE html> 
 
    <html> 
 
    <head> 
 
    <style> 
 
    div.container { 
 
     width: 100%; 
 
     border: 1px solid gray; 
 
    } 
 
    
 
    header, footer { 
 
     padding: 1em; 
 
     \t border-top: 1px solid black; 
 
     clear: left; 
 
    } 
 
    
 
    nav { 
 
     float: left; 
 
     max-width: 160px; 
 
     margin: 0; 
 
     padding: 1em; 
 
    } 
 
    
 
    nav ul { 
 
     list-style-type: none; 
 
     padding: 0; 
 
    } 
 
     
 
    nav ul a { 
 
     text-decoration: none; 
 
    } 
 
    
 
    article { 
 
     margin-left: 170px; 
 
     border-left: 1px solid gray; 
 
     
 
     overflow: hidden; 
 
    } 
 
    </style> 
 
    </head> 
 
    <body> 
 
    <div class="container"> 
 
    <nav> 
 
     <p>roundel container</p> 
 
    </nav> 
 
    <article> 
 
     <p>article body</p> 
 
    </article> 
 
    </div> 
 
    </body> 
 
    </html>

関連する問題